I have a new server (2008R2SP1) and Installed SQL 2008R2 SP3 Database and Management tools only.

All looks like it has installed correctly, however when I try to stop the SQL service from the SQL Server Management Studio I get the Error "Could not locate the Service".

I can stop the services correctly from both the Services.msc and the SQL Server Configuration Manager.

I can see that the SQL Server Management Studio uses the command

"C:\Program Files (x86)\Microsoft SQL Server\100\Tools\Binn\VSShell\Common7\IDE\ControlService.exe" -computer <SERVERNAME> -service MSSQLSERVER -stop

So if I run that command from an elevated Command Prompt I get the same result "Could not locate the Service".

I have tried reinstalling but to no avail.
